Nature of Sweet Clover

Melilotus officinalis, also known as sweet clover, is a biennial plant native to Europe and Asia that has spread to other continents. It gets its name from its little yellow or white flowers, which release a sweet, fresh scent. The plant usually reaches a height of two to three feet. It is common in many places since it grows well in various settings, especially in uncultivated fields and on roadsides.

In terms of biology, sweet clover is unique because of its capacity to fix nitrogen, improve soil quality, and foster the growth of other plants. This feature and its fragrant blossoms make it a desirable option for agricultural use as a cover crop that improves soil health and herbal and medicinal applications. Its resilience and the presence of medicinal chemicals like flavonoids and coumarins highlight its dual use in traditional herbal medicine and ecological management.

Health Benefits of Sweet Clover

Sweet clover (Melilotus officinalis) offers a range of health benefits that extend beyond its potential cognitive-enhancing properties. Its diverse bioactive components, primarily coumarins, and flavonoids, contribute to its therapeutic profile. Below, we explore the various health benefits of sweet clover, underscoring its versatility as a medicinal plant.

  1. Circulatory Health: Sweet clover is best known for its impact on the circulatory system, mainly due to the anticoagulant properties of its coumarin derivatives. By modulating blood coagulation factors, sweet clover can help prevent blood clots, reducing the risk of thrombosis and other cardiovascular issues such as strokes and heart attacks. Improved blood flow, particularly to the extremities, also helps in conditions like varicose veins and hemorrhoids, providing symptomatic relief.
  2. Anti-inflammatory Properties: Inflammation is a root cause of many chronic diseases, and managing it is crucial for overall health. Sweet clover exhibits anti-inflammatory properties, making it beneficial treating conditions like arthritis, where inflammation leads to pain and decreased mobility. These properties are thought to be mediated by both the coumarins and the flavonoids present in the plant, which help reduce swelling and pain.
  3. Antioxidant Effects: The flavonoids in sweet clover, such as quercetin and kaempferol, are potent antioxidants. These molecules help neutralize free radicals and unstable atoms that can cause oxidative stress and damage cells. By mitigating oxidative stress, sweet clover can protect against cellular damage and aging, support skin health, and potentially lower the risk of chronic diseases, including certain types of cancer.
  4. Menopausal and Premenstrual Syndrome (PMS) Relief: Sweet clover’s hormonal balancing effects are particularly interesting in managing menopausal symptoms and PMS. Its phytoestrogenic properties can help alleviate symptoms such as hot flashes, mood swings, and discomfort. Additionally, the antispasmodic actions of certain compounds in sweet clover help relieve menstrual cramps, making it a beneficial herbal remedy for women experiencing menstrual discomfort.
  5. Respiratory Health: Sweet clover has been used traditionally as an expectorant, helping to clear congestion from the lungs and bronchial tubes. It aids in the relief of various respiratory conditions, such as bronchitis and asthma, by reducing inflammation in the respiratory tract and facilitating the expulsion of phlegm.
  6. Sedative and Anxiolytic Effects: The coumarins in sweet clover also have mild sedative properties, which can help treat insomnia and anxiety. These calming effects contribute to a better quality of sleep and aid in reducing stress levels, thereby indirectly improving cognitive and mental health.

Chemistry of Sweet Clover

Melilotus officinalis, or sweet clover, is a complex and rich plant with a high coumarin content. A class of aromatic chemicals known as coumarins has a variety of physiological uses in plants. These substances are first found in sweet clover as odorless glycosides, which are then degraded by enzymes to form the aromatic chemical coumarin when the plant tissue is damaged or dries up. Sweet clover’s coumarins, such as dicoumarol, are particularly well-known for their strong anticoagulant qualities, which have essential use in medicine and therapy aside from their aroma.

Moreover, sweet clover has several flavonoids, such as kaempferol and quercetin. These compounds are well-known for their potent antioxidant properties, which enable them to scavenge free radicals and shield cells from oxidative stress. This antioxidative action is essential for averting cellular damage, especially in the brain, where oxidative stress is implicated in several neurodegenerative disorders and cognitive decline. Melilotic acid is another significant chemical in the plant that adds to its overall therapeutic profile.

Physiological Mechanism of Action

Sweet clover’s physiological effects are primarily ascribed to its coumarin derivatives. These substances function as antagonists of vitamin K, which substantially affects the coagulation system. Vitamin K is necessary to create many proteins required for blood coagulation. Coumarins can decrease blood’s capacity to clot by blocking these processes, which may increase blood flow to the brain. As a result of the increased blood flow, the brain receives more oxygen and nutrients, which is beneficial for preserving cognitive abilities like memory and attentiveness.

Furthermore, the antioxidative qualities of the flavonoids found in sweet clover aid the plant’s ability to improve cognition. These flavonoids support the maintenance of neuronal integrity and function by mitigating oxidative damage to the neurons. This activity helps prevent age-related cognitive decline and enhances general mental function, which is especially advantageous for long-term cognitive health.


Sweet clover acts on the body and brain to potentially increase cognitive functioning through these mechanisms—improving cerebral circulation and reducing oxidative stress—offering advantages that make it a worthwhile supplement to nootropic regimens. These outcomes highlight the two ways that sweet clover boosts brain health: through vascular and antioxidant pathways, which makes it a multifaceted agent for cognitive support.

Optimal Dosage of Sweet Clover

The ideal dosage must be established to optimize sweet clover’s nootropic effects and minimize hazards. However, exact dosage guidelines are challenging to determine because of individual metabolic variations and the complexity of its bioactive ingredients. Sweet clover extracts are usually sold in various forms, such as powders, teas, and capsules. According to clinical trials, most users seem to respond well and safely to moderate doses of extract, between 100 and 300 mg daily. However, each person will react differently, so speaking with a doctor before beginning a new supplement regimen is advised.

Side Effects of Sweet Clover

While sweet clover is generally considered safe for short-term usage, it may cause adverse effects and raise safety concerns. The most notable risk is bleeding due to its coumarin concentration, especially in people with underlying coagulation problems or those using anticoagulants. Other possible side effects include gastrointestinal issues such as bloating and nausea, usually resolved by reducing the dosage or discontinuing the supplement.

Potential Substance of Interactions with Sweet Clover

Sweet clover’s combination with other drugs, particularly those affecting blood coagulation, is of great concern. It can enhance the impact of anticoagulant medications such as warfarin, increasing the risk of bleeding. Furthermore, its interaction with other nootropic medications, particularly those that affect blood flow or neurotransmitter systems, should be handled with caution. Combining various medications can produce unpredictable results and should only be done under medical supervision.

Best Responsible Uses of Sweet Clover

Using sweet clover responsibly involves understanding its properties, recognizing the appropriate contexts for its use, and acknowledging its potential interactions and side effects. Below are fundamental guidelines to consider when incorporating sweet clover into a health or cognitive enhancement regimen:

  1. Consultation with Healthcare Providers: Before starting any new supplement, especially one like sweet clover that influences blood coagulation, it is crucial to consult a healthcare provider. This is particularly important for individuals who are taking other medications, have a history of blood disorders, are pregnant, or are nursing. A healthcare provider can help determine if sweet clover is appropriate for your situation, considering your health history and current medications.
  2. Adhering to Recommended Dosages: Although the optimal dosage of sweet clover can vary based on the form (e.g., tea, extract, capsule) and the specific health goals, it is important to start with low doses and monitor the body’s response. Supplements commonly recommend dosages between 100 and 300 mg per day of sweet clover extract. Exceeding recommended dosages can increase the risk of side effects, particularly related to its anticoagulant properties.
  3. Monitoring for Side Effects: Users should be vigilant about potential side effects, such as increased bleeding risk, gastrointestinal issues, or allergic reactions. If any unusual symptoms occur, usage should be discontinued and medical advice sought. Symptoms like unusual bruising, prolonged bleeding from cuts, or any signs of allergic reactions (e.g., hives, swelling, difficulty breathing) are particularly concerning.
  4. Duration of Use: Long-term supplement use, including sweet clover, should be cautiously approached. Periodic evaluations of the effects and side effects are recommended to decide whether continued use is safe and beneficial. In cases where sweet clover is used for specific conditions like varicose veins or menopausal symptoms, following a cyclic pattern of use (e.g., using it for several weeks followed by a break) might be advisable.
  5. Awareness of Drug Interactions: Given sweet clover’s potential to enhance the effects of anticoagulant drugs (such as warfarin), it’s crucial to avoid combining it with similar medications without medical supervision. It’s also important to be cautious with other supplements known to affect blood clotting, such as ginkgo biloba, garlic, and high doses of fish oil.
  6. Educational Awareness: Educating oneself about the full spectrum of positive and negative effects is essential for responsible supplement use. Accessing scientific literature, seeking information from reputable sources, and staying updated on the latest research can help users make informed decisions about including sweet clover in their health regimen.
